The mummer's trick

The other day, brother came home pretty distraught. He had witnessed an accident. No one was hurt but what happened at the site was thought-worthy. An auto driver dashed an innova. The lanky auto driver pretty much shaken and in a fit of revenge parked his vehicle and got out. The innova back door opened and a very decent (read educated and rich) looking fellow got out. Then rained a shower of punches and kicks on the auto driver. No one went to help the auto driver, not even anyone from his brotherhood.

Part 2 of the story was witnessed by me. On my way to office, there was a road block and 2 cars were parked on the side. They had hit each other. Outside was standing a group of sophisticated middle aged men and women and they were politely discussing the damages done. Not a single shout or a raised hand.

I can just remember lines from A Clash of Kings.



Varys says, 'Power resides where men believe it resides. No more no less.'
Lord Tyrion says (agitated), 'So power is a mummer's trick?'
